Embodiment 1
[0027] see figure 2 , figure 2 It is a flow chart of an active / standby switchover method provided by Embodiment 1 of the present invention. Such as figure 2 As shown, the method may include:
[0028] 201: Monitor whether the primary server is abnormal;
[0029] For example, monitoring whether the active server is abnormal may include but not limited to the following methods:
[0030] A1. Monitoring whether the message sent by the active server for indicating that the active server is abnormal is received, so as to determine whether the active server is abnormal.
[0031] B1. Monitoring whether the heartbeat status data of the active server is received within a predetermined time, so as to determine whether the active server is abnormal.
[0032] 202: When an exception occurs on the active server, load the policy data used by the active server to process business to the standby server;

Embodiment 3
[0063] see Figure 4 , Figure 4 It is a flow chart of an active / standby switchover method provided by Embodiment 3 of the present invention. Such as Figure 4 As shown, the method may include:
[0064] 401: Monitor whether the primary server is abnormal, if yes, execute 402; if not, execute 404;
[0065] For example, when the primary server hangs due to a sudden power failure, the primary server will stop all work and release its own floating IP address. At this time, it can be determined that the active server is abnormal by judging that the heartbeat status data of the active server has not been received within a predetermined time.
[0066] 402: instructing the standby server to obtain and load the policy data of the abnormal primary server used to process business from the business management server;
